Kulakarn Posted May 15 Share Posted May 15 Patient’s information - 59 YO Asian male with AGA Class 6. He was looking for a hair transplantation without shaving the donor area. We planned to do the non-shaven FUE technique for him. Concerning some medical condition, we split to 2 separate days of surgery. - Underlying medical history: Hypertension with good control. We performed non-shave FUE procedure. Using the MAMBA device and graft insertion was done with implanters. The number of grafts breaks down into 1. The frontal hairline 2. The vertex and crown area Day 1 : The frontal hairline 1 hair graft x 268 2 hair graft x 813 3 hair graft x 143 Total = 1,224 FUG Ratio of hair per graft = 1.89 Day 2 : The vertex and crown area 1 hair graft x 454 2 hair graft x 1,115 3 hair graft x 438 Total = 2,007 FUG Ratio of hair per graft = 2.0 Grand total 1,224+2,007 = 3,231 The photos show 1 year after hair transplantation.The patient does not take hair loss medication. 1 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
